While trying to diagnose the check engine light my mechanic noticed that the fuel tank has a crack at the top of the tank which leaks gasoline when filled up. This is the same issue that has been reported and recalled for some other 2013 Accords but not ours. Honda needs to issue a recall for any vehicle that this is happening to. But as it currently stands they are not.

Tl- the contact owns a 2013 Honda Accord sedan. The contact stated that while starting the vehicle, a strong odor of fuel was noticed. The contact observed the vehicle while parked and noticed a leak of fuel. The failure occurred constantly. The vehicle was towed to the dealer where it was diagnosed that the fuel tank line was leaking and needed to be replace. The vehicle was repaired. The VIN was not included in the NHTSA campaign number: 13v297000(fuel system, gasoline). The manufacturer was notified of the failure. The approximate failure mileage was 35,829. Jo.
